An accounts receivable aging report summarizes your receivables on their age - how long they have been outstanding. So all the unpaid invoices posted in the past month are current, all the unpaid invoices from the prior month are over 30 days, the unpaid invoices from two months ago are over 60 days, etc.

When you are talking about the aging schedule a useful tool for analyzing the makeup of your A/R balance, analyzing the schedule allows you to spot any problems in your A/R early enough to protect your business from major cash flow problems

The two bases for estimating uncollectible accounts?

The two primary bases for estimating uncollectible accounts are the percentage of accounts receivable method and the aging of accounts receivable method. The percentage of accounts receivable method uses a historical percentage of uncollectible accounts applied to the total accounts receivable balance. In contrast, the aging of accounts receivable method categorizes receivables based on how long they have been outstanding, applying different estimated uncollectible rates based on the age of each category. Both methods help businesses assess potential losses from credit sales.


Why is aging of accounts receivable helpful in the collections of the accounts receivable?

Aging accounts receivable helps determine which customers owe you and for how long, which makes it easier to determine whether a customer needs just a simple reminder or needs their account to be written off as bad debt. In doing so, you can effectively determine who to be wary of lending to and who you can trust to repay you in an orderly fashion...


How might the payment history of an account receivable help you analyze the accounts receivable aging report?

The payment history of an account receivable provides valuable insights into a customer's payment behavior and reliability. By analyzing this history alongside the accounts receivable aging report, you can identify trends in late payments or consistent promptness, allowing for better risk assessment. This information helps prioritize collection efforts, manage cash flow, and develop tailored credit terms for different customers based on their payment patterns. Overall, it enhances decision-making regarding credit risk and customer relationships.
